Topological Origin of the Phase Transition in a Model of DNA Denaturation
Paolo Grinza, Alessandro Mossa
Published 2003-09-29, updated 2004-04-19Version 2
The hypothesis that phase transitions originate from some topological change of the critical level hypersurface of the potential energy receives direct evident support by our study of the Bishop--Peyrard model of DNA thermal denaturation.
